How we chose the best car shipping companies
We analyzed 2,400 car shipping companies nationally and evaluated and rated them based on key factors using our unique system of methodology.
Here’s what we considered:
- Standard services: We looked at the types and variety of services each company provides. This includes whether they offer open transport, enclosed transport, or both. We also rated companies based on whether they have door-to-door shipping or just terminal pickup and delivery and the kinds of vehicles they ship. Companies that move RVs, motorcycles, and other specialty vehicles scored higher than those that just ship cars.
- Add-on services: We gave additional points to companies that provide special optional services like expedited shipping, guaranteed pickup times, car washes, and rental car reimbursement.
- Customer satisfaction: We analyzed consumer reviews on multiple major platforms, such as Yelp, Google, and Trustpilot to see whether a car shipping company delivers services promptly with good communication and within the estimated cost. We also evaluated each company’s standing within the car shipping industry as a whole by confirming U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T) licensure and checked their membership in — and reputation with — trade associations.
- Availability: We awarded points to each company based on their service areas. Companies that are available in Alaska and Hawaii, in addition to the continental U.S., scored higher than those that just service the Lower 48 or fewer states.
- Scheduling and payment: We reviewed the ease with which customers can schedule services and estimate their costs through accurate quotes, price matching, flat-rate pricing, and other perks. Car shippers that give binding quotes or a price-lock promise got more positive rankings than those that are not as transparent with pricing.
Car shipping alternatives from CT to CA
Getting your car from Bridgeport to Santa Ana can be done in a few different ways. Here’s a breakdown of your top car shipping options that highlights their advantages and drawbacks.
Coordinate with your movers
When relocating from Bridgeport to Santa Ana, most of the top-rated moving companies can bundle auto transport into your move by partnering with national car shippers. The trade-off is convenience versus flexibility, since you’ll be tied to their carrier of choice and rates.
Drive your car
When deciding whether to drive your car or ship it, it’s important to weigh both sides. Driving the 2,845 miles from Bridgeport to Santa Ana can save money and even turn into a memorable trip. On the flip side, the extra miles mean more vehicle wear and the chance of running into bad weather or hazards on the road.
Use a driving service
Another possibility is paying someone to drive your car from Connecticut to California. While convenient, it can be costly, and you’ll want to thoroughly vet the driver before handing over your keys in Bridgeport. No matter who drives, your car will still rack up extra miles on the way to Santa Ana.
Ship your car via train
If saving money is your priority, shipping a car by train to Santa Ana is worth considering. It’s not only safe but also the cheapest way to ship a car. The drawback is that there are fewer pickup and drop-off options and longer timelines compared to auto shippers or driving.
Factors affecting Bridgeport to Santa Ana car shipping costs
If you’re moving your car from Bridgeport to Santa Ana, the cost will depend on several key factors:
Transport method
If you’re moving a car from Bridgeport to Santa Ana, your options include open, enclosed, and top-loaded shipping. Each service has pros and cons depending on your situation.
Open carriers from Bridgeport tend to be the most budget-friendly, while enclosed transport is better for protecting luxury or classic cars. To help you decide on the right choice for your move to Santa Ana, see our detailed guide on open vs. enclosed transport.
Vehicle size and type
Your shipping price from Bridgeport depends heavily on your car’s size and weight. The larger the vehicle, the higher the cost, since it takes up more space on the carrier. For instance, a full-size SUV headed to Santa Ana will cost significantly more to ship than a compact car.
Distance and route
To put it simply, the longer the journey, the higher the price. Distance impacts pricing in terms of fuel and labor expenses, as well as added costs like toll fees and carrier maintenance. Shipping your car 2,845 miles from Bridgeport to Santa Ana will likely be more expensive than transporting it a shorter distance within Connecticut.
Where you’re shipping your car matters, too. Rates are usually lower for routes along major highways and higher for more remote areas.
The time of the year
The time of year and weather conditions in Bridgeport and Santa Ana play a major role in determining car shipping rates.
Bridgeport has long, hot summers, and cool to cold winters, with precipitation spread fairly evenly throughout the year.
Santa Ana has hot, dry summers and mild winters with moderate rainfall.
For example, peak moving seasons like summer and the holidays increase demand, which pushes prices higher. Shipping your car from Bridgeport to Santa Ana in those months will likely cost more than during slower seasons.
Fuel prices
Fuel price fluctuations can greatly influence transport costs. This is a critical factor given the 2,845-mile distance between Bridgeport and Santa Ana and the varying fuel prices across different regions. When fuel prices are high, shipping costs will rise accordingly.
Delivery expectations
If you’re flexible with delivery dates, you may qualify for discounts from your car shipper. Typically, transporting a vehicle from Bridgeport to Santa Ana takes between seven and fifteen days. While flexibility can reduce costs, choosing expedited shipping guarantees faster delivery at a higher price.
Comparing Bridgeport and Santa Ana vehicle regulations
Parking permits
- Bridgeport: A contractor with a small pick-up truck that is hired by City residents to pick up household or landscaping items must be licensed with the City of Bridgeport. For more information on what licensing entails, please contact this office at 203-576-7790
- Santa Ana: Guest parking permits must be filled in ink by the resident and placed on the left-hand side of the dashboard. Each guest permit is valid until noon the following day. Each guest permit can only be used once and the date may NOT be changed. Not every district has guest permits. Only residents of single family homes are eligible for guest permits.
Car insurance requirements
- Bridgeport: The basic car insurance requirements in the state of Connecticut is as follow: Bodily injury liability: $25,000 per person, $50,000 per accident Property damage liability: $25,000 per accident Uninsured/underinsured motorist: $25,000 per person, $50,000 per accident
- Santa Ana: The minimum car insurance requirement in California is $15,000 for individual injury, $30,000 per accident, and $5,000 for property damage in the case of an accident involving another driver.
Vehicle inspections
- Bridgeport: In Connecticut, all vehicles must undergo an emissions inspection every two years, with a few exceptions. Additionally, a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) inspection, which confirms the vehicle's identity, is required when registering the vehicle in the state.
- Santa Ana: California requires an annual safety inspection to ensure that all vehicles used on public roads are in good condition and safe to operate. The inspection can be carried out at any California Department of Transportation approved service station.
Driver’s license
- Bridgeport: As a new resident of Connecticut, you must obtain a Connecticut driver's license within 30 days. Residency is defined as living in the state for over 6 months in a year.
- Santa Ana: If you move to California and become a resident, you are required to obtain a California driver's license within 10 days.
